This fond glimpse at the early days of rock ānā roll in Australia, features the archive of renowned photographer Laurie Richards. To conjure memories of this unique period, we designed a 45ā single sleeve containing a square format booklet. Photos and text are accompanied by raw musical instrument illustrations to complete the story.
